Overview
The Altera 5SGXEA3K2F40I2N is a Stratix V GX Field Programmable Gate Array (FPGA) designed for high-performance digital signal processing and networking applications. It features 340,000 logic elements and 128,300 Adaptive Logic Modules (ALMs). The device integrates 19 Mbit of embedded memory and supports up to 696 I/Os. It includes 36 transceivers capable of data rates up to 14.1 Gb/s. Operating at a core voltage of 900 mV, it functions within a temperature range of -40°C to +85°C. The component is housed in a 1517-pin FBGA package suitable for surface mount technology.

Part Context
This component belongs to the Stratix V GX family, which targets high-speed serial communication applications. It shares architectural similarities with other Stratix V devices but offers specific transceiver configurations optimized for networking and storage interfaces. The family provides scalable solutions for demanding digital logic tasks.
